Has the institution developed a definition of sustainability research?:
Yes

A copy of the institution's definition of sustainability research:

"Sustainability research explores the inter-connectedness between the human and non-human creation, seeking to uncover patterns of existence that facilitate mutual potential to thrive. Appreciation of beauty, affirmation of respect, and the pursuit of justice are central to this exploration. As a Christian institution, our faith beliefs provide an important base of knowledge, values, and priorities that guide our research and its application."


Has the institution identified its sustainability research activities and initiatives?:
Yes

A brief description of the methodology the institution followed to complete the inventory:

A survey was distributed to all faculty asking them to self-identify as conducting or having conducted sustainability-related research within the last three years. The survey included requesting the title of their research and their departmental affiliation.
